Does Gloxinia prefer shade or sun?

Gloxinia is easy to maintain. Its flowers are very large and the colors are very bright. It can be grown at home and has great ornamental value. Gloxinia is light-loving and is a sun-loving plant. It generally grows better in a warm, humid and semi-shady environment.

Does Gloxinia like the sun?

Gloxinia likes the sun, but cannot accept direct sunlight. It needs to be shaded and exposed to the sun during maintenance. Gloxinia cannot be exposed to the sun in summer. The summer sunlight is relatively strong and Gloxinia will be sunburned.

Gloxinia cannot be exposed to the sun in summer. It is afraid of excessive exposure to the sun. If the leaves of Gloxinia are sunburned, they will turn yellow and wilt. At this time, you need to pick off the leaves that are severely sunburned, and then place the Gloxinia in a ventilated and cool environment for maintenance.

Is Gloxinia shade-tolerant?

Gloxinia has a certain shade tolerance and is a semi-shade plant, but it cannot be planted in dark places. It is okay to be away from light for a short period of time. Usually Gloxinia is more suitable for maintenance in balconies, living rooms, entrances, studies and coffee tables.

Growing environment of Gloxinia

Gloxinia generally grows better in loose, fertile, slightly acidic sandy soil rich in humus. Gloxinia is not cold-resistant and will enter a dormant period when the temperature drops to 5 degrees. Usually the best temperature for Gloxinia growth is around 20-25 degrees.

Gloxinia is not a water-loving plant, but it prefers a humid environment. During the growth period of Gloxinia, it can be watered appropriately every three to five days. In summer, it can be watered twice in the morning and evening. Each time you water it, just water the potting soil thoroughly. In winter, just keep the potting soil slightly dry.
